CHICAGO (AP) — Even as the homicide rate has dropped in Chicago, violence remains one of the city's top problems, and concerns also are heightened in other communities across Illinois.
The Associated Press asked the candidates for Illinois governor a series of questions about how they'd address the issue.
Six Democrats are seeking their party's nomination on March 20: state Sen. Daniel Biss, businessman Chris Kennedy, billionaire J.B. Pritzker, regional schools superintendent Bob Daiber, activist Tio Hardiman and physician Robert Marshall. Читать дальше...
